Temporary fleet insurance: a flexible solution for transport companies
Temporary fleet insurance offers transport companies tailor-made coverage for 1–90 days , allowing them to manage occasional or seasonal needs without committing to an annual contract, with flexible guarantees (liability, damage, assistance) and 100% online subscription.
Transport companies face fleet fluctuations: leased vehicles, seasonal reinforcements, customer trials, or trucks in transit. An annual contract can become unsuitable and costly for these occasional needs. Temporary fleet insurance offers a flexible solution to cover your entire fleet for specific periods, from 1 to 90 days, without long-term commitment or hidden fees.

1. Why choose temporary fleet insurance?

1.1 Flexibility and adaptability

The formula covers all types of vehicles (buses, coaches, trucks, trailers) for the exact duration of the mission, avoiding the additional cost of an annual contract.

1.2 Cost savings

You only pay for the days of use, which significantly reduces expenses when your fleet is partially idle or in rotation.

1.3 Speed ​​of subscription

Online registration allows you to obtain an immediate certificate by email, ideal for urgent or unforeseen needs.

2. The guarantees offered

2.1 Civil Liability for Transport

Covers material and bodily damage caused to third parties during one-off missions , mandatory from the moment the vehicle is put into circulation.

2.2 Vehicle Damage

Limited or complete "omnium" option for collisions, fires, thefts and broken glass, adapted according to the type of vehicle (truck, utility vehicle, bus).

2.3 24/7 Support

Breakdown and towing service 0 km , essential for journeys on isolated roads or in dense urban areas.

2.4 Goods Warranty

Compensation for goods transported in case of breakage or theft is crucial for high-value, one-off freight.

2.5 Legal protection

Coverage of legal and procedural costs in the event of a dispute related to a mission (damages, contractual liability).

3. Pricing and duration

  • 1–7 days : maximum daily rates (e.g. 80–100 €/day for PL, 50–70 €/day for utility vehicle).
  • 8–30 days : prices decrease (e.g. 60–80 €/day).
  • 31–90 days : best conditions (e.g. €50–65/day).
    Prices vary depending on power , tonnage and driver profile .

4. Vehicles covered

  • Heavy goods vehicles and trucks : transport of goods (HGVs & semi-trailers).
  • Buses and coaches : shuttles, occasional excursions.
  • Trailers and semi-trailers : seasonal or exceptional use.
  • Utility vehicles : vans for tradespeople and logistics professionals.
